Dead Fall - The GECs are more robust than other brands. Here are some comparison pics of the Red Neck against the Case Sod Buster. The little Case Sod Buster is a pretty tough knife though. It'll take some doing by the Red Neck to knock the Case out of the ring.

Well, I'm not going to toss my Case Sod Buters anytime soon. They've been good workers. The Cases are a 1/4" shorter and some will say it's an advantage over the GEC Red Neck for pocket carry but not enough for me to give the nod to one over the other. If anyone is into lanyard holes, that's the major advantage of the GEC over the case.
